Thanks for the quick response.  The child is 5.  All info is correct.  Child spends 50% of time with both parrents.  I am the I’m the custodial parent due to adjusted gorss income.


@jmcnabb19 You need to indicate that you are the custodial parent.  Only the custodial parent can get the childcare credit.   One of you had the child for more nights even if you think it was 50-50.   The parent who had the child for 183 nights is the custodial parent.
